WebYou can insure cultivated wild rice if: You have a share; It is planted for harvest as grain; and It is grown in man-made flood irrigated fields. Counties Available Cultivated wild rice is insurable in Aitkin, Beltrami, Clearwater, Lake of the Woods, Pennington, and Polk Counties.
